Associate Professor – Department Head, Art
Texas A&M University SystemLead the Department of Art programs across Commerce and Dallas locations at East Texas A&M University. Focus on strategic growth and faculty success with innovative art education initiatives.
About the role
Key responsibilities & impact- Lead the Department of Art with strategic, operational, and academic oversight, fostering alignment across programs and campuses while promoting faculty and student success.
- Conduct a comprehensive assessment of departmental programs during the initial years of leadership, with particular attention to enrollment trends, student outcomes, regional demand, resource utilization, and long-term sustainability.
- Develop and execute a strategic plan that strengthens the department’s distinctive regional role by emphasizing community partnerships, clear academic pathways, and effective leadership.
- Make evidence-informed recommendations regarding program enhancement, restructuring, consolidation, or other actions necessary to support long-term success.
- Identify opportunities for program innovation and strategic growth based on assessment findings, faculty expertise, student needs, and institutional priorities.
- Position art teacher preparation as valued pathway alongside professional design and studio practice, with strategic recruitment and curriculum enhancement to serve regional workforce needs.
- Lead curriculum development and program assessment in alignment with university standards and professional expectations.
- Ensure program continuity by developing strong leadership capacity within the department and cultivate a strong, collaborative departmental community across both sites (Commerce and Dallas) by fostering a culture of shared responsibility, transparency, and continuous improvement.
- Support faculty productivity, professional development, and scholarly/creative activity across all program areas (exhibitions, publications, professional practice).
Requirements
What you’ll need- Terminal degree (MFA, PhD) in studio art, design, art education, or closely related field.
- Minimum two years of progressively responsible administrative experience as department head, program director, associate/assistant dean, or equivalent in higher education art programs.
- Demonstrated commitment to art teacher preparation as central component of comprehensive art program mission (not peripheral or optional).
- Proven student-focus initiatives with increased enrollment, retention and graduation.
- Understanding of both professional design practice and studio arts traditions; ability to value and integrate multiple approaches to art-making and creative careers rather than privileging one over others.
- Demonstrated experience using evidence-informed decision making to support program improvement, strategic planning, and resource stewardship.
- Record of building productive partnerships with academic units, K-12 institutions, or community organizations.
- Strong interpersonal and communication skills combined with demonstrated ability to make unpopular decisions when necessary for program health.
- Commitment to shared governance, faculty development, and student success.
- Eligibility for appointment at rank of Associate Professor or Professor with tenure.
